A video that has recently surfaced the internet, displays Rev. Owusu Bempah’s Glorious Word Power Ministries International humoured over shades thrown to Rev. Kusi Boateng as one with a dual identity.

In the video, a member of the church determined to exhilarate the congregation and join him cheer their man of God began to make a set of comments that were connected to the recent expose made by Hon. Samuel Okudzeto Ablakwa that involved Rev. Kusi Boateng alias Kwabena Adu Gyamfi.

In his attempt to hype up the congregation he exclaimed “He has only one name; he does not have two names; the only name we know is Prophet Isaac Owusu Bempah; no other name is identified as his; his passport carries no other name; his drivers licence carries no other name.” 

“Where from these stray bullets?” was used as the caption of the video because Rev. Kusi Boateng was not mentioned in the cheers of the people nor the announcer.

The lead pastor and founder of the earlier mentioned church Rev. Owusu Bempah spotted sitting beside Hon. Kennedy Agyapong appeared to be seemingly humoured by the stray bullets being shot. 

Rev. Kusi Boateng however is the founder of Power Chapel Worldwide and also a Member/ Secretary of the National cathedral Board of Trustees. The expose indicated a detailed collection of transaction dates and images that proved Rev. Victor Kusi Boateng as Kwabena Adu Gyamfi.
